I am moving to Singapore from Houston and would like to continue my city living that I have grown accustomed to. Is it possible to live in the city in a 1 bedroom apartment/condo for anything less than 4000 SGD? Which is the best district to look into? It's been over a year since I have been in Singapore, and I need all the advice I can get in living there. Thanks.

Yep, you'll find a one bed place for less than 4k. Try the main websites and the
property pages on this website.
You might want to look for units in the clift, the sail, one shenton as a starting point.
